Swimming pool drainage water pumped into car park leaving people ‘no option but to walk through it’

Edinburgh Leisure Faces Backlash for Pumping Swimming Pool Drainage Water into Car Park
Leisure administrators in Edinburgh have come under fire for pumping drainage water from the Royal Commonwealth Pool into the staff car park, forcing people to walk through the water. The ongoing pump failures at the facility have resulted in excess water being drained into the car park, with images showing front tyres of some vehicles submerged in the water.
The Royal Commonwealth Pool initially closed on November 4 due to an issue that caused a complete lack of water in the pool. Concerns were raised by a regular pool-goer who highlighted the inconvenience faced by the public having to navigate through the water in the car park.
Addressing the concerns, leisure bosses clarified that the water being pumped is drainage water and not sewage, ensuring users that there are no health risks associated with the discharge. An Edinburgh Leisure spokesperson explained that a technical problem with the facility’s sump pump led to the water being diverted to the car park. They assured the public that an active remediation plan is in place to resolve the pump system issues.
Despite the reassurances, the priority for Edinburgh Leisure remains the safety and comfort of both customers and staff. The maintenance team is working diligently to permanently fix the sump pump problems and prevent any future drainage disruptions.
Edinburgh residents and pool users have expressed their frustrations over the situation, calling for a swift resolution to ensure a safe and clean environment at the Royal Commonwealth Pool.
